Introduction
Traditional metal melting equipment were heated by the external heating iron pot using the coal fire, heavy oil, fuel gas and so on, which showed many disadvantages such as high energy consumption, air pollution, low thermal efficiency, short-lived, the large deviation of solutions and so on. In this case, under the donation of Natural Science Foundation of China and the 863 Project, We developed the energy-saving internal heating and melting equipment for metal with XJTU. The ceramic crucible improved the lifetime and property. The ceramic electric heating module could improve the efficiency of energy by penetrating the metallic solution. The advanced control system ensure the equipment operating and make the designation and manufacture ideology of internal heating and melting metal, which would bring a revolutionary change for hot dip and pressure casting. |

Characteristics
Higher thermal efficiency, energy usage ratio could be increased from 30% to 50% approximately.
The product conformed to the national development direction.
The collocation of ceramic crucible and ceramic heating module avoided the corrosion of metal solution. The materials could be saved about 10%.
The accuracy temperature-controlled could control the solution temperature precisely and improve the quality of product.
Electrical heating could avoid the emission of pollutant and improve the regional environment.
The lifetime of equipment was lengthened. The lifetime of heating module could reach over one year
and could be easily replaced. The lifetime of the ceramic crucible could reach eight years. |
